does anyone know how much books are at the bookstore compared to Amazon. I normally order from the net, but I don't want to be waiting for books when its time to start classes!
 
arierty said:
does anyone know how much books are at the bookstore compared to Amazon. I normally order from the net, but I don't want to be waiting for books when its time to start classes!

The prices for new books seem to be comparable, although this summer the bookstore did not seem to have any used books (and quite a few, like grants/ rohen/ "Moore's Essencial clinical anatomy," and the dissector have not updated their editions lately, so used copies are the same edition as new ones).

I actually chose to purchase the Robbin's Pathology book new from the bookstore, because it's a new edition, and each book comes with a registration code for the new *online* version of this book (so we don't have to lug it to PBL!). The registration is good for the life of the edition, and they don't seem to be pushing to put out a new edition until 2009-2011.

Most upperclassmen say there will be a used book fair on campus the second week of class, so if you can hold out, or wait to buy your non-gross anatomy books then, you can get some great deals.

I checked out Amazon last week for the books we need and found they are the exact same price. I found one book $4.oo cheaper on amazon, but it doesn't have free shipping like the rest of the books, so in the end it is still the same price. If you include the fact the UTMB bookstore gives you a 20% rebate in april for everything you buy there (including clothing) providing you save your receipts, I would say if you want to buy new... the bookstore is the way to go. If you don't mind used, you may want to shop online or buy from the upper classmen.
